Overview
P6SMB20AHM3_A/I from Vishay General Semiconductor is a unidirectional surface-mount Transient Voltage Suppressor (TVS) diode in SMB (DO-214AA) package, designed for clamping voltage transients on power and signal lines. It features a 17.1 V stand-off voltage (VWM), 21.0 V minimum breakdown voltage (VBR), 27.7 V maximum clamping voltage (VC) at 21.7 A peak pulse current, and 600 W peak pulse power rating with 10/1000 μs waveform - used to protect MOSFETs, ICs, and sensor interfaces in automotive and industrial power supplies.
For engineers reviewing the P6SMB20AHM3_A/I datasheet, P6SMB20AHM3_A/I pinout, P6SMB20AHM3_A/I application, or P6SMB20AHM3_A/I equivalent, this part delivers AEC-Q101 qualified transient suppression in compact SMB packaging with verified thermal resistance (RθJA = 100 °C/W), low leakage (<1.0 μA at VWM), and halogen-free RoHS compliance - critical for high-reliability board-level ESD and surge protection design.
Technical Context
This TVS diode operates as a unidirectional clamping device with cathode-banded polarity, leveraging glass-passivated junction technology for stable avalanche behavior under repetitive surge conditions. Its 10/1000 μs waveform response supports IEC 61000-4-5 Level 3 surge immunity requirements when mounted on 5.0 mm × 5.0 mm copper pads.
The P6SMB20AHM3_A/I exhibits a temperature coefficient of VBR of +0.090 %/°C and is rated for continuous operation from −65 °C to +150 °C junction temperature. It meets MSL level 1 per J-STD-020 with peak reflow temperature up to 260 °C, enabling compatibility with standard SMT assembly processes.

Can the P6SMB20AHM3_A/I replace bidirectional TVS diodes in circuit designs?
No, the P6SMB20AHM3_A/I is strictly unidirectional and must not be substituted for bidirectional TVS diodes such as P6SMB20CA without circuit revision. Its cathode-band polarity requires correct orientation relative to DC bias direction; reverse installation causes forward conduction and failure. Bidirectional variants have symmetric breakdown in both directions and no polarity marking. Using the P6SMB20AHM3_A/I in place of a bidirectional device would leave the circuit unprotected during positive-going transients on grounded lines.
